fyTAKI MAORI RACING CLUB. The Premier Hack Club of New Zealand. Spring Hack Meeting. WEDNESDAY & THURSDAY, October 11th and 12th, 1899. Oificebs '.—Patron, Bopala te Ao : President, W. H. Simcox, Esq. ; Vice-Pre-sidents. J. Kuiti, Tamibana to Hoia, Te Hiwi Piahana, Wehepeihana. Stewards: Pitiera Tai(.ua, Kerehi Boera, J. R. Makitonore, Haimona Banapiri, Rere Nikitini, M. K. Kapukai, Koha Wohepeihana, Wilson Rei. Teoti Kuti, Kipa Boera, Hori te Wnru. Judge: Hakaraia te Whena; starter, HoriteWaru; Clerk ot Scales, Inia Hoani; Clerks of the Coarse, Hohepa te Hana, N. Are Katera te Ra ; secretary, Hema R. Te Ao ; handicapper, Mr J. E. Henry. Hon. Stewards :— Pirimona Puhikaru, Hemikupa Hawea Heremia Bangitawhia, Topi Ranapiri, Manuriki te Hiwi, Ne* tahoio Tanehe, Hira Maeke, Wiremu Wepu, Ariki, Hopihona, Hapeta Rangikatukua, Hakaria Hoani, Ruihi Wehepeihana, Hoone Makimereni, Epiha Hawea, Tere Turn, "Wiremu Kiriwehi, Natana. | PROGRAMME, FIRST DAY. 1. Maiden Pla*e, of 25 bovb; second horse to receive 5 soys from the stakes. For horses that have never won a race of any description at time of starting. Weights : 2-year-olds, 7st 61b ; 3-yr-olds, Bst 81b ; 4-yr-olds and upwards, 9st ; no allowances. Entrance, 1 aov. Three quarters of a mile. Start at 11.30 a.m* 2. Maiden Hurdle Race, of 25 soys ; second horse to receive 5 soys from the stakes. For horses that have never won a hurdle race or steeplechase at the time of starting. Minimum weight, lOst. Entrance, 1 soy. One mile and a half. Start at 12.15 p.m. . 3. The Otakt Handicap, of 80 soys; second horse to receive 10 soys from the stakes. Nomination, 1 boy ; acceptance, 2 eovs ; one mile and a quarter. To start at 1.15 p.m. 4. Welter Handicap, of 40 soys ; second horse to receive 5 soys from the stakes. Minimum weight, 9st. Nomination, 15s ; acceptance, 1 soy. Start at 2 p.m. Distance, one mile. 5. Stewards' Handicap, of 45 soys ; second horse to receive 5 soys from the stakes. Nomination, 15s; acceptance, Isov. Start at 2.45 p.m. Seven furlongs 6. FIBST HufiDLE HANDICAP, of 45 SOYS second horse to receive 5 boys from the stakes. Nomination, 15s ; acceptance, 1 soy. The w.nner of any hnrdle race after the declaration of weights to carry 71b extra. One mile and 65 chains. Start at 3.30 p.m. 7. Flying Handicap, of 35 soys; second horse io receive 5 soys from ihe sta'-e\ Nomination,. 15j ; acceptance, 1 soy. Three-quarters of a mile. Stait at 415 p.m. SECOND DAY. 1. Trial Handicap, of 25 soys; second horse to receive 5 soys from the stakes. For horses that have never won a race of any description exceeding 25 fovs in value at date of nomination. Nomination, iOs, acceptance, 10s. Seven furlongs. Start at 11.30 a.m. 2. Birthday Handioap, of 60 soys ; second horse to receive 10 eovs from the slakes ; nomination, 1 soy ; acceptance, 1 fov ; one mile and a furlong ; start at 12.15 p.m. 3. Second Hurdle Handicap, of 10 soys ; second horße to receive 5 soys from the stokse. Nomination, 15s ; acceptance, 15s ; one mile and a half ; start at 1 p.m. 4. Railway Plate, of 25 soys ; second horse to receive 5 fovs from the slakes ; welter weight for age ; entrance, 1 soy; three-quarters of a mile; to Etar. at 2 p.m. 5. Rangiuru Handicap, of 40 eovs ; second horse to receive 5 soys from (he stakes ; nomination, 153 ; acceptance, 1 soy ; one mile ; to start at 2.45 p.m. 6. Electric Handioap, of 80 soys; second horse to receive 5 soys from the stakes ; nomination, 15s ; acceptance, 15s ; five furlongs ; to start at 3.30 p.m. 7. Baukawa Plate, of 25 soys ; second horse to receive 5 soys from the stakes ; weight for age; for horses that have never won t race exceeding 40 soys in value at the date of nomination; the winner of the Maiden Plate to carry 71bs penalty, and of the Bailway Plate lOlbs penalty ; entrance, 1 soy ; aeven farlongs ; to start at 4.15 p.m. CONDITIONS. The winner ot any flat race after the declaration of weights to carry 101 b penalty ; of two or more such races 141 b extra, in all handicap flat events at the meeting. Nominations close on Saturday, Sept. 30th, at Post Office box 18, Otaki. Weights for the first day will be declared on or about Wednesday, October 4th. Acceptances for first day, and entries for the Maiden Plate, Maiden Hurdles, Bailway Plate and Baukawa Plate close at Post Office box 18, Otaki, at 9 p.m. on Saturday, October 7th. Weights for the second day will be declared at I p.m. on October 11th, and acceptances at 9 o'clock the same evening. The Stewards reserve the right to alter the date of receiving nominations, declaration of weights, or acceptances, as they may deem fit, subjsct to the approval of the Metropolitan Club. Hack means a horse that has never won an advertised race exceeding 40 aovs in value (hack or hunter racss excepted), or ig not engaged in other than back or hunter events at time of entry or at time of starting. All races to be run under the New Zealand rules of racing. The Telegraph Office clobos at 5 p.m. Stakes Paid In Full ! OTAKI MAOBI BAND ON THE COUBSE. HEMA R. TE AO, Secretary.
